The 1.5KE22HE3/54 belongs to the category of TVS (Transient Voltage Suppressor) diodes.
It is used for transient voltage suppression in electronic circuits to protect sensitive components from voltage spikes and transients.
The 1.5KE22HE3/54 is available in a DO-201AD package.

The 1.5KE22HE3/54 features a standard DO-201AD package with two leads. The anode is connected to the positive terminal, while the cathode is connected to the negative terminal.
The 1.5KE22HE3/54 operates based on the principle of avalanche breakdown, where it rapidly conducts excess current away from sensitive components when a voltage transient occurs, thereby limiting the voltage across the protected circuit.
The 1.5KE22HE3/54 is commonly used in various applications including: - Power supplies - Automotive electronics - Industrial control systems - Telecommunication equipment - Consumer electronics
